Finger noodles like grandma used to make

Ingredients for 4 servings:

  • 300 g flour
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 tsp, leveled salt
  • 100 g butter
  • 4 tbsp breadcrumbs
  • some flour for the work surface and for dusting

Instructions

Working time approx. 30 minutes; Cooking/baking time approx. 15 minutes; Total time approx. 45 minutes

Knead the flour, eggs, salt, and a little water with a dough hook; the dough should no longer be sticky. Add more flour if necessary (if the dough is too runny) or water (if it is too firm). Knead the medium-firm dough until it is completely smooth. Roll out on a lightly floured board to a thickness of about 2 mm (not too thin!) and cut into finger-length strips. Dust the cut strips with flour and do the same with the remaining dough. Bring salted water to a boil and add the pasta. It is ready when it floats to the surface. Then remove it from the water with a slotted spoon. Add a knob of butter to the skimmed pasta to prevent it from sticking together. Melt plenty of butter in a pan. Add the breadcrumbs as soon as the butter is brown and fry until golden brown, stirring constantly. Add the pasta all at once and fold it into the butter and breadcrumb mixture.
